Form 4: Zoetis Inc. Director Robert W. Scully Acquires Restricted Stock Units

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4


Director Robert W. Scully acquired 1,596 restricted stock units (RSUs) of Zoetis Inc. on February 19, 2025, which will vest on the first anniversary of the grant date.

Summary

  • On February 19, 2025, Robert W. Scully, a director of Zoetis Inc., was granted 1,596 restricted stock units (RSUs).
  • These RSUs were granted under the Zoetis Inc. Amended and Restated 2013 Equity and Incentive Plan.
  • Each RSU represents the contingent right to receive one share of Zoetis Inc. common stock.
